Some progressed beds are outfitted with columns which assist tilt the bed to 1530 degrees on each side. Such tilting can aid avoid pressure ulcers for the client, and help caretakers to do their daily jobs with less of a threat of back injuries. Hospital Beds For Home Use. Tires allow very easy movement of the bed, either within components of the center in which they are located, or within the spaceTires are lockable. For safety, wheels can be locked when transferring the patient in or out of the bed. A healthcare facility bed can set you back over US$ 1000.00; usually with different prices related to totally hand-operated features, 2-motor functions and fully electric 3-motor features (entire bed fluctuating). Other prices are connected with bariatric hefty duty versions that likewise use extra width.

Throughout the 1980s, patient security had actually been a worry about healthcare facility beds. In 1982, a 3-year-old Milwaukee lady hospitalized for pneumonia was eliminated when crushed by a mechanical medical facility bed.

Medicare will certainly also help to cover the price of some bed accessories, which might consist of trapeze bars, cushion covers that are intended to prevent bedsores, and bedside rails. Instead of get a home health center bed right out, one can likewise rent a health center bed and still receive financial aid from Medicare.
The Only Guide for Hospital Beds For Home Use

It's important to keep in mind, Medicare will certainly not cover the price of complete electrical beds. One can pay the distinction out-of-pocket between a manual-lift bed and a completely electric one. Furthermore, Medicare just covers a fundamental bed, indicating a shape extremely similar to a twin bed, yet not the same.

Both State Strategies and Waivers offer help to assist the senior prevent nursing home positioning. Medicaid extremely commonly will certainly cover the price of DME, which includes home health center beds.
(TFL), a supplementary medical insurance coverage for retired professionals, assists to cover the prices for those enrolled in Medicare that are not covered by Medicare. (CFL) supplies the exact same benefit.
TRICARE, likewise for retired veterinarians, additionally covers healthcare facility beds (both leased and bought), offered they have actually been recommended by a physician. The complying with instances assume the tax obligation filer has nothing else clinical expenditures for the year. The tax filer can deduct the price of the bed that mores than 10% of their adjusted gross earnings. If component of the bed was covered by insurance coverage, the tax obligation filer would just have the ability to subtract the part that was paid out-of-pocket.
10% of $20,000 is $2,000. She acquired a health center bed for $3,000 out-of-pocket. She can deduct $1,000 from her federal tax obligations. Example: John has an adjusted gross earnings in the amount of $15,000. Medicare chose up $2,400 of a $3,000 bed, leaving John $600 to pay (the 20% co-payment).

The price read review of a semi-electric bed typically starts at roughly $1,000. Full-Electric Medical facility Beds Full-electric beds use the ultimate in ease because all movements/ changes are made electronically. However, this kind of healthcare facility bed is the priciest, beginning at around $2,000. The size of a basic healthcare facility bed from the top of the bed to the bottom of the bed is 38" width by 84" length, with the rest surface area being 36" size by 80" long.
There are also complete dimension healthcare facility beds, which are 54" large by 80" long, queen size beds that are 60" wide by 80" long, and economy size beds that are 76" broad by 80" long. Furthermore, there are also bariatric beds that come in a bigger width of 48".
Home hospital beds require sheets that are specifically created this kind of bed. This is due to the fact that a regular healthcare facility bed is important link the dimension of a twin bed in size, but is much longer in size. One ought to expect to pay about $50 for a collection of sheets for a typical home health center bed.
